Abstract

The invention relates to a manufacturing method of a composite material workpiece with an imbedded metal part. The method comprises a first hot pressing step and a second hot pressing step. In the first hot pressing step, a plurality of first pre-impregnated fabric layers are aligned, laminated, and are subject to hot pressing, such that a first composite material board is manufactured, and at least one metal part is positioned at a preset position of the first composite material board. In the second hot pressing step, a plurality of second pre-impregnated fabric layers are laminated on the first composite material board; hot pressing is carried out, such that the second pre-impregnated fabric layers and the first composite material board are pressed into a composite material workpiece, and the metal part is positioned and imbedded in the composite material workpiece. With the previous steps, the metal part can not displace during the hot pressing procedure, such that the metal part can be precisely positioned in the composite material workpiece.

Description

technical field [0001] The invention relates to a manufacturing method of a composite material workpiece, in particular to a manufacturing method of a composite material workpiece embedded with metal parts. Background technique [0002] The button of the existing mobile phone or the function key on the notebook computer shell needs to have a metal piece embedded in the position corresponding to the function key in the shell. When the function key is pressed, the metal piece can be connected with the contact on the built-in circuit board The contact conduction is performed to control various functions. [0003] At present, composite materials (such as pre-impregnated woven cloth layers) are usually used, and the metal parts are arranged on the composite materials, and then the shell is directly heat-pressed with the mold to make the shell, and the metal piece is positioned at the predetermined position of the shell. location.
